The Ukrainian army said it had struck oil refineries in two Russian regions over the past two days, Reuters reported, quoted by BTA.
According to a statement by the General Staff of the Ukrainian Army, published on "Facebook", the attacks were aimed at oil refineries in Ryazan and Samara regions, which supplied fuel to the Russian army.
"The refinery in Ryazan region produced an average of 840 thousand tons of high-quality jet fuel," the statement said. The Ukrainian military emphasizes that this fuel was used by Russian military aircraft carrying out strikes on Ukraine.
The fuel from the refinery in the Samara region was transported by pipelines and rail to the positions of the Russian armed forces in northern Ukraine.
